在西门子300 PLC中,DB(数据块)区域通常用于存储变量,类似于西门子200 PLC中的V数据区。因此,如果您希望将外部地址映射到一个中间变量,使用DB区域是一个推荐的做法。
外部地址与DB区域映射示例
例如,在下面这个示例中,外部点I0.0对应于DB区域中的M100.0,这正是您在问题中所提到的情况。
请注意,I0.0也可以是常闭触点。这取决于外部点的属性和程序处理方式。
DB区域的特点和优势
- DB区域中的变量可以具有各种数据类型,包括布尔值、整型、浮点型和字符串。
- 变量可以在多个程序块之间共享,这有助于提高代码的可重用性和可维护性。
- DB区域中的变量可以持久保存,即使PLC断电后也能保留其值。
创建和使用DB区域
要创建DB区域,请按照以下步骤操作:
- 在PLC项目中创建一个新的数据块。
- 指定数据块的名称和数据类型。
- 添加您要存储的变量,并为每个变量指定名称、数据类型和初始值。
要将外部地址映射到DB区域,请按照以下步骤操作:
- 在PLC程序中,创建一个新的变量,并将其类型设置为DB区域中变量的类型。
- 在变量的属性中,指定外部地址和DB区域的地址。
结论
西门子300 PLC中的DB区域提供了在外部设备和PLC程序之间存储和交换变量的灵活而强大的方式。通过使用DB区域,您可以提高代码的可重用性、可维护性和可靠性。本文原创来源:电气TV网,欢迎收藏本网址,收藏不迷路哦!
添加新评论